Chase Mortgage operates as a division of JPMorgan Chase Bank, N.A., providing home lending services within the United States. The organization supports residential mortgage origination, underwriting, and servicing activities, aligning its operations with the broader banking institution’s compliance framework and risk management standards. Historically, Chase Mortgage has evolved through industry consolidation, regulatory changes, and shifts in housing finance practices, maintaining a focus on consumer mortgage products and related financial services.
The entity at 1490 Eldridge Parkway in Houston represents a regional footprint for the mortgage division, reflecting JPMorgan Chase’s national network. Its scope encompasses customer intake, loan processing, and coordination with appraisers, title services, and settlement providers to facilitate loan closures. Operational functions emphasize adherence to federal and state banking regulations, credit criteria, and documentation requirements essential to residential financing. The organization collaborates with local market teams to support loan servicing activities, including payment administration and ongoing account management, within the framework of the parent bank’s governance and operational standards.
